Microsoft Azure is one of the leading cloud computing platforms, offering various services that cater to various business needs. Understanding the fundamental levels of Azure is crucial for businesses and individuals looking to harness the power of cloud computing. If you’re interested in learning more about this powerful platform, consider enrolling in Azure Training in Bangalore. This guide will explore the essential layers of Azure, providing a clear understanding of its core components and how they work together to deliver scalable, reliable, and efficient cloud solutions.
Essential Layers Of Azure
- Azure Infrastructure as a Service (IaaS)
Infrastructure as a Service (IaaS) is the foundational level of Azure. It provides essential computing resources such as virtual machines, storage, and networking. IaaS allows businesses to quickly scale up or down based on demand without investing in physical hardware.
Key Components of Azure IaaS:
– Virtual Machines (VMs): Azure VMs offer scalable and flexible computing resources. They support various operating systems, including Windows and Linux, enabling businesses to run applications and workloads seamlessly.
– Azure Storage: This service provides scalable, durable, and secure storage options, including Blob Storage for unstructured data, File Storage for managed file shares, and Disk Storage for VM disks.
– Virtual Network (VNet): VNets allow businesses to create isolated network environments, connect VMs, and securely extend on-premises networks to the cloud using VPN or ExpressRoute.
- Azure Platform as a Service (PaaS)
Platform as a Service (PaaS) builds on IaaS by providing a higher level of abstraction. It includes development tools, database management, and business analytics services, allowing developers to focus on building applications without worrying about underlying infrastructure.
Key Components of Azure PaaS:
– Azure App Services: This fully managed platform supports building, deploying, and scaling web apps, mobile app backends, and RESTful APIs. It includes built-in load balancing and auto-scaling features.
– Azure SQL Database: A managed relational database service that offers high availability, scalability, and security. It supports automatic backups, patching, and updates, freeing developers from database management tasks.
– Azure Functions: This serverless computing service enables developers to run event-driven code without provisioning or managing servers. It is ideal for automating workflows, processing data, and integrating with other Azure services.
- Azure Software as a Service (SaaS)
Software as a Service (SaaS) is the highest level of Azure services, providing fully managed software solutions that users can access over the internet. SaaS eliminates the need for businesses to install, manage, or maintain software applications, as everything is handled by Azure.
Key Components of Azure SaaS:
– Microsoft 365: A suite of productivity tools, including Word, Excel, PowerPoint, and Teams. It enhances collaboration and productivity with cloud-based access to files and applications.
– Dynamics 365: A set of intelligent business applications that help manage customer relationships, finance, operations, and more. It integrates with other Azure services to provide comprehensive business solutions.
– Azure DevOps Services: A suite of development tools that support the entire software development lifecycle, including version control, build automation, testing, and deployment.
- Azure Security and Management
Security and management are critical aspects of Azure, ensuring that applications and data are protected and managed effectively. Azure offers a range of services to help businesses achieve robust security and efficient management.
Key Components of Azure Security and Management:
– Azure Active Directory (Azure AD): A comprehensive identity and access management service that provides single sign-on, multi-factor authentication, and conditional access to secure user identities.
– Azure Security Center: A unified security management system that provides advanced threat protection across hybrid cloud workloads. It offers continuous security assessment and recommendations.
– Azure Monitor: A full-stack monitoring service that helps track the performance and health of applications and infrastructure. It collects and analyzes telemetry data, providing actionable insights to improve performance and reliability.
- Azure Data and Analytics
Data and analytics are at the heart of modern business intelligence. Azure offers powerful tools to store, process, and analyze large volumes of data, enabling businesses to make informed decisions.
Key Components of Azure Data and Analytics:
– Azure Synapse Analytics: An integrated analytics service that combines data warehousing and big data analytics. It enables businesses to query data on their terms using serverless or provisioned resources.
– Azure Data Factory: A cloud-based data integration service that orchestrates and automates data movement and transformation. It supports ETL (extract, transform, load) processes from various data sources.
– Azure Databricks: An Apache Spark-based analytics platform optimized for Azure. It provides a collaborative environment for data engineers, data scientists, and business analysts to analyze data and build AI solutions.
Understanding the fundamental levels of Azure is essential for leveraging its full potential. From IaaS providing the basic building blocks of cloud computing, to PaaS offering higher-level services for application development, and SaaS delivering fully managed software solutions, Azure caters to a wide range of business needs. Additionally, robust security and management services, along with powerful data and analytics tools, ensure that businesses can operate securely and efficiently in the cloud.
Embracing Azure’s comprehensive cloud platform can drive innovation, enhance productivity, and provide a competitive edge in the digital era. For those looking to deepen their knowledge and skills, the Training Institute in Bangalore is an excellent way to get started and excel in this dynamic field.